Richard Temple (bass-baritone)

Richard Barker Cobb Temple (2 March 1846 – 19 October 1912)〔Various sources give 1847 as Temple's year of birth, but English birth and census figures show that he was born in 1846. See Index of Birth, Marriage & Deaths for England & Wales, January – March 1846, St Pancras, vol 1, p. 377.〕 was an English opera singer, actor and stage director, best known for his performances in the famous series of Gilbert and Sullivan comic operas.
After an opera career beginning in 1869, Temple joined the D'Oyly Carte Opera Company in 1877. There, he created most of the bass-baritone roles in the Savoy Operas, as follows: Sir Marmaduke in ''The Sorcerer'' (1877), Dick Deadeye in ''H.M.S. Pinafore'' (1878), the Pirate King in the London production of ''The Pirates of Penzance'' (1880), Colonel Calverley in ''Patience'' (1881), Strephon in ''Iolanthe'' (1882), Arac in ''Princess Ida'' (1884), the title character in ''The Mikado'', Sir Roderick in ''Ruddigore'' and Sergeant Meryll in ''The Yeomen of the Guard'' (1888). He also played Giuseppe in the New York production of ''The Gondoliers'' (1890).
During the next two decades, Temple played in, or directed, a variety of comic operas, musical comedies and plays, and sang in concerts, both in London and on tour. He also taught acting and directed productions at music schools, primarily at the Royal College of Music.
==Early opera career==

Born in London, the son of a stockbroker,〔"Mr. Richard Temple – Obituaries", ''The Times'', 19 October 1912, p. 9〕 Temple performed as a singer and amateur actor before making his professional stage debut at the Crystal Palace in May 1869 as Count Rodolfo in ''La sonnambula''. He subsequently toured the provinces with opera and Opera Bouffe companies, playing the title role in Verdi's ''Rigoletto'', among others. Of one of his early performances in opera, in a supporting role in Michael Balfe's ''The Rose of Castille'' in 1871, ''The Observer'' commented, "Possibly, the less said about Mr Richard Temple... the better."〔''The Observer'', 1 October 1871, p. 3〕 Also in 1871, Temple toured with Fred Sullivan's Operetta Company, appearing as Sergeant Bouncer in Arthur Sullivan's ''Cox and Box''.〔''Liverpool Mercury'', 5 September 1871, p. 1〕
In 1872, Temple married Elizabeth Ellen Emmett,〔Index of Birth, Marriage & Deaths for England & Wales July – October 1872, Liverpool, vol 8b, p. 454〕 but she died in 1875.〔Index of Birth, Marriage & Deaths for England & Wales, April –June 1875, Camberwell, vol 1d, p. 456〕 In 1873, Temple appeared in the very successful English-language premiere of ''La fille de Madame Angot'', adapted by H. B. Farnie, at the Gaiety Theatre, London.〔Stone, David. (Richard Temple ) at ''Who Was Who in the D'Oyly Carte Opera Company (1875–1982)'' 2 May 2006〕 In 1875, Temple directed, and appeared as Thomas Brown in, a revival of Arthur Sullivan's one-act comic opera ''The Zoo'' at the Philharmonic Theatre, Islington.〔 In the same year, Temple appeared in Jacques Offenbach's ''Breaking the Spell''.〔''The Observer'', 2 May 1875, p. 1〕 In 1877 he played the title role in ''The Marriage of Figaro'' with great success at the Crystal Palace in the Rose Hersee Opera Company's production, with Florence St. John as Cherubino.〔''The Observer'', 5 August 1877, p. 3〕
